FBI Reports 2023 Saw 10-Year High of Assaults on Officers

Agencies providing data to LEOKA reported 79,091 officers were assaulted in 2023. Most officer assaults occurred when responding to simple assaults against a non-officer (6,783 incidents), followed by drug/narcotic violations (4,879).
